    That's the thing man...guys like him drive the hype train that results in crazy legislation. I have no issue with people defending themselves/loved ones/property/etc...

    as far as the public lands...one issue is this "Sportsman Act" they're trying to push through...basically gives major priority to consumptive over non-consumptive users of Federal land, favoring trapping and other minority practices over what the majority wants the land to be used for.

    There was just a rider that gave a bunch of Apache land to some mining firm(against the wishes of the people)...potential Uranium mining in the Grand Canyon...just land grabs galore lined up. I could be more specific and post links if you're intersted.

    Why'd the fox population explode?

    I'm ok with pheasants being stocked to hunt, but as an introduced species their numbers in the wild shouldn't really be an indicator of the health of an ecosystem.

    And pump, the thing is, with wolves especially, population control is nowhere near an issue yet. The guys making the most noise are the ranchers and the guys that don't want to get off their quad to find an elk.

    And honestly, I understand the need for compromise. If a guy is out for deer, has a wolf tag, and gets an opportunity...I could live with that. It's the trapping and snaring(and poisoning compliments of the USDA) that are a greater threat.
